To modify or delete an existing entry: 
1. Click 
the 
Modify  in the entry you want to modify. If you want to delete the entry, click the 
Delete
2.  Modify the information.   
3. Click 
the 
Save button. 
Click the Enable All button to make all entries enabled 
Click the Disabled All button to make all entries disabled. 
Click the Delete All button to delete all entries 
)
 
Note: 
1.  When the trigger connection is released, the according opening ports will be closed. 
2.  Each rule allowed to be used only by one host on LAN synchronously. The trigger connection 
of other hosts on LAN will be refused. 
3.  Incoming Port Range cannot overlap each other.
